国产av日韩一区二区三区精品,成人性爱视频在线观看,国产,欧美,日韩,一区,www.成色av久久成人,2222eeee成人天堂

目錄
:返回所有行的主表。
> sql左聯(lián)接與左外的聯(lián)接
兩個(gè)命令都返回相同的結(jié)果,因此它們之間的選擇是個(gè)人或組織偏好的問(wèn)題。
>步驟2:創(chuàng)建表
常見(jiàn)問(wèn)題
首頁(yè) 科技周邊 人工智能 sql左聯(lián)接與左外的聯(lián)接

sql左聯(lián)接與左外的聯(lián)接

Mar 09, 2025 pm 12:00 PM

SQL是與關(guān)系數(shù)據(jù)庫(kù)進(jìn)行交互的強(qiáng)大工具。使用SQL中的表格時(shí),通常需要將數(shù)據(jù)組合起來(lái)。這是加入操作幫助的地方。左聯(lián)接和左外連接是兩個(gè)常用的命令。盡管它們看起來(lái)有所不同,但實(shí)際上它們執(zhí)行了相同的功能。讓我們了解SQL左JOIN與左外外連接之間的工作和差異。>

>什么是左JOIN?將數(shù)據(jù)插入表
  • 步驟4:運(yùn)行查詢(xún)
  • 結(jié)論
    • prassive問(wèn)題
    • 剩下的加入是什么?
    • 左連接是一種SQL聯(lián)接操作的類(lèi)型,該操作將基于相關(guān)列的兩個(gè)表中的行組合在一起。左聯(lián)接的關(guān)鍵功能是它從左表返回所有行,并從右表返回匹配的行。如果沒(méi)有匹配,則結(jié)果將包括右表中的列的空值。
    • >
    • 語(yǔ)法
  • 在上面的語(yǔ)法中:
left_table

:返回所有行的主表。

>

right_table

:返回匹配行的輔助表。>

SELECT columns
FROM left_table
LEFT JOIN right_table
ON left_table.column_name = right_table.column_name;
column_name

:用于連接兩個(gè)表的列。

  • 左JOIN的示例
  • >
  • 此查詢(xún)檢索所有員工及其相應(yīng)的部門(mén)名稱(chēng)。如果未分配給任何部門(mén)的員工,則結(jié)果將顯示為部門(mén)名稱(chēng)的null。 也請(qǐng)閱讀:加入SQL - 內(nèi)部,左,右和完整的聯(lián)接解釋
  • 左外連接什么?> 左外連接的工作與左連接完全一樣。它從左表返回所有行,從右表返回了匹配的行。如果沒(méi)有匹配,它將從右表中返回列的零。 “外部”一詞是可選的,不會(huì)改變聯(lián)接的行為。在某些SQL方言中,它通常用于清晰。
  • >

語(yǔ)法

SELECT employees.name, departments.department_name
FROM employees
LEFT JOIN departments
ON employees.department_id = departments.id;
使用與上述相同的示例,我們可以按以下方式重寫(xiě)我們的查詢(xún):

> 如您所見(jiàn),語(yǔ)法與左聯(lián)接相同。唯一的區(qū)別是包含ofter。

>

>

左外聯(lián)機(jī)的示例

>此查詢(xún)還可以檢索所有員工及其相應(yīng)的部門(mén)名稱(chēng),就像左JOIN一樣。如果未分配給任何部門(mén)的員工,則結(jié)果將顯示為部門(mén)名稱(chēng)的null。

也閱讀:從基礎(chǔ)到提高級(jí)別的SQL指南

> sql左聯(lián)接與左外的聯(lián)接

左JOIN

左Out Out Join
    可能會(huì)出現(xiàn)不同,但它們?cè)赟QL中在功能上相同。唯一的區(qū)別在于語(yǔ)法:
  • > >
  • 左JOIN
  • :較短,更常用。> 左Out Out Join :包括可選的
  • “ outer”
關(guān)鍵字,以確保清晰。

兩個(gè)命令都返回相同的結(jié)果,因此它們之間的選擇是個(gè)人或組織偏好的問(wèn)題。

>

實(shí)際示例:左聯(lián)接和左外連接

>使用員工和部門(mén)表創(chuàng)建示例數(shù)據(jù)庫(kù),然后使用左JOIN和右JOIN示例,您可以使用以下SQL命令。

>步驟1:創(chuàng)建數(shù)據(jù)庫(kù)

首先,創(chuàng)建表將居住的數(shù)據(jù)庫(kù)。>
SELECT columns
FROM left_table
LEFT JOIN right_table
ON left_table.column_name = right_table.column_name;

>步驟2:創(chuàng)建表

現(xiàn)在,讓我們創(chuàng)建員工和部門(mén)表。

SELECT employees.name, departments.department_name
FROM employees
LEFT JOIN departments
ON employees.department_id = departments.id;
步驟3:將數(shù)據(jù)插入表

現(xiàn)在,將一些示例數(shù)據(jù)插入兩個(gè)表中:

SELECT columns
FROM left_table
LEFT OUTER JOIN right_table
ON left_table.column_name = right_table.column_name;

輸出:

sql左聯(lián)接與左外的聯(lián)接

SELECT employees.name, departments.department_name
FROM employees
LEFT OUTER JOIN departments
ON employees.department_id = departments.id;

輸出:

sql左聯(lián)接與左外的聯(lián)接

>步驟4:運(yùn)行查詢(xún)

現(xiàn)在,數(shù)據(jù)庫(kù)和表已使用數(shù)據(jù)填充并填充了,您可以運(yùn)行左JOIN和右JOIN查詢(xún)。

>左JOIN查詢(xún)

CREATE DATABASE company_db;
USE company_db;
輸出:

sql左聯(lián)接與左外的聯(lián)接右加入查詢(xún)

-- Create the 'departments' table
CREATE TABLE departments (
    id INT PRIMARY KEY,
    department_name VARCHAR(100) NOT NULL
);

-- Create the 'employees' table
CREATE TABLE employees (
    id INT PRIMARY KEY,
    name VARCHAR(100) NOT NULL,
    department_id INT,
    FOREIGN KEY (department_id) REFERENCES departments(id)
);
輸出:

sql左聯(lián)接與左外的聯(lián)接何時(shí)使用左JOIN或左外連接

>
    數(shù)據(jù)檢索
  • :即使在左表中沒(méi)有匹配的記錄中,也需要左鍵時(shí)使用左JON。 >報(bào)告
  • :不管他們的關(guān)系如何,都可以在其中包含所有項(xiàng)目(例如,產(chǎn)品,員工)的情況下生成報(bào)告。
  • 數(shù)據(jù)分析:有助于識(shí)別數(shù)據(jù)集之間的差距或缺少關(guān)系。
  • 結(jié)論 總而言之,左聯(lián)接和左外聯(lián)接都是SQL中的同義詞,其目的是將兩個(gè)表中的數(shù)據(jù)組合起來(lái),同時(shí)確保結(jié)果集中包含左表中的所有記錄。使用一個(gè)術(shù)語(yǔ)在另一個(gè)術(shù)語(yǔ)之間的選擇通常取決于個(gè)人或組織的偏好。了解這可以提高您在編寫(xiě)SQL查詢(xún)時(shí)提高您的效率,并防止在數(shù)據(jù)操縱任務(wù)期間混淆。
  • 將您的SQL知識(shí)與這些SQL項(xiàng)目進(jìn)行測(cè)試!

    >

    常見(jiàn)問(wèn)題

    > Q1。左聯(lián)接和左外連接之間有什么區(qū)別?沒(méi)有區(qū)別。?左聯(lián)接和左外連接在功能上相同。術(shù)語(yǔ)“外部”是可選的,用于清晰。我什么時(shí)候應(yīng)該使用左JOIN?當(dāng)您需要從左表中的所有記錄時(shí),即使在右表中沒(méi)有匹配記錄。

    Q3。左加入是否包括null值?是的,當(dāng)左表不匹配一排時(shí),左聯(lián)節(jié)點(diǎn)從右表中的列返回。我可以使用左連接和左外連接互換?是的,您可以在SQL查詢(xún)中使用左聯(lián)接和左外連接。兩者都會(huì)產(chǎn)生相同的結(jié)果。

以上是sql左聯(lián)接與左外的聯(lián)接的詳細(xì)內(nèi)容。更多信息請(qǐng)關(guān)注PHP中文網(wǎng)其他相關(guān)文章!

本站聲明
本文內(nèi)容由網(wǎng)友自發(fā)貢獻(xiàn),版權(quán)歸原作者所有,本站不承擔(dān)相應(yīng)法律責(zé)任。如您發(fā)現(xiàn)有涉嫌抄襲侵權(quán)的內(nèi)容,請(qǐng)聯(lián)系admin@php.cn

熱AI工具

Undress AI Tool

Undress AI Tool

免費(fèi)脫衣服圖片

Undresser.AI Undress

Undresser.AI Undress

人工智能驅(qū)動(dòng)的應(yīng)用程序,用于創(chuàng)建逼真的裸體照片

AI Clothes Remover

AI Clothes Remover

用于從照片中去除衣服的在線人工智能工具。

Clothoff.io

Clothoff.io

AI脫衣機(jī)

Video Face Swap

Video Face Swap

使用我們完全免費(fèi)的人工智能換臉工具輕松在任何視頻中換臉!

熱工具

記事本++7.3.1

記事本++7.3.1

好用且免費(fèi)的代碼編輯器

SublimeText3漢化版

SublimeText3漢化版

中文版,非常好用

禪工作室 13.0.1

禪工作室 13.0.1

功能強(qiáng)大的PHP集成開(kāi)發(fā)環(huán)境

Dreamweaver CS6

Dreamweaver CS6

視覺(jué)化網(wǎng)頁(yè)開(kāi)發(fā)工具

SublimeText3 Mac版

SublimeText3 Mac版

神級(jí)代碼編輯軟件(SublimeText3)

熱門(mén)話題

從采用到優(yōu)勢(shì):2025年塑造企業(yè)LLM的10個(gè)趨勢(shì) 從采用到優(yōu)勢(shì):2025年塑造企業(yè)LLM的10個(gè)趨勢(shì) Jun 20, 2025 am 11:13 AM

以下是重塑企業(yè)AI景觀的十種引人注目的趨勢(shì)。對(duì)LLMSorganizations的財(cái)務(wù)承諾正在大大增加其在LLMS的投資,其中72%的人預(yù)計(jì)他們的支出今年會(huì)增加。目前,近40%a

AI投資者停滯不前? 3條購(gòu)買(mǎi),建造或與人工智能供應(yīng)商合作的戰(zhàn)略途徑 AI投資者停滯不前? 3條購(gòu)買(mǎi),建造或與人工智能供應(yīng)商合作的戰(zhàn)略途徑 Jul 02, 2025 am 11:13 AM

投資蓬勃發(fā)展,但僅資本還不夠。隨著估值的上升和獨(dú)特性的衰落,以AI為中心的風(fēng)險(xiǎn)投資的投資者必須做出關(guān)鍵決定:購(gòu)買(mǎi),建立或合作伙伴才能獲得優(yōu)勢(shì)?這是評(píng)估每個(gè)選項(xiàng)和PR的方法

生成AI的不可阻擋的增長(zhǎng)(AI Outlook第1部分) 生成AI的不可阻擋的增長(zhǎng)(AI Outlook第1部分) Jun 21, 2025 am 11:11 AM

披露:我的公司Tirias Research已向IBM,NVIDIA和本文提到的其他公司咨詢(xún)。Growth驅(qū)動(dòng)力的生成AI采用的激增比最樂(lè)觀的預(yù)測(cè)更具戲劇性。然后,

這些初創(chuàng)公司正在幫助企業(yè)出現(xiàn)在AI搜索摘要中 這些初創(chuàng)公司正在幫助企業(yè)出現(xiàn)在AI搜索摘要中 Jun 20, 2025 am 11:16 AM

由于AI,那些日子是編號(hào)的。根據(jù)一個(gè)螺柱,搜索企業(yè)諸如Travel網(wǎng)站皮劃艇和Edtech Company Chegg之類(lèi)的企業(yè)正在下降,部分原因是60%的網(wǎng)站搜索不會(huì)導(dǎo)致用戶單擊任何鏈接。

AGI和AI超級(jí)智能將嚴(yán)重?fù)糁腥祟?lèi)天花板的假設(shè)障礙 AGI和AI超級(jí)智能將嚴(yán)重?fù)糁腥祟?lèi)天花板的假設(shè)障礙 Jul 04, 2025 am 11:10 AM

讓我們來(lái)談?wù)劇? 對(duì)創(chuàng)新AI突破的分析是我正在進(jìn)行的AI中正在進(jìn)行的福布斯列覆蓋的一部分,包括識(shí)別和解釋各種有影響力的AI復(fù)雜性(請(qǐng)參閱此處的鏈接)。 前往Agi和

構(gòu)建您的第一個(gè)LLM應(yīng)用程序:初學(xué)者的教程 構(gòu)建您的第一個(gè)LLM應(yīng)用程序:初學(xué)者的教程 Jun 24, 2025 am 10:13 AM

您是否曾經(jīng)嘗試過(guò)建立自己的大型語(yǔ)言模型(LLM)應(yīng)用程序?有沒(méi)有想過(guò)人們?nèi)绾翁岣咦约旱腖LM申請(qǐng)來(lái)提高生產(chǎn)率? LLM應(yīng)用程序已被證明在各個(gè)方面都有用

AMD繼續(xù)在AI中建立動(dòng)力,還有很多工作要做 AMD繼續(xù)在AI中建立動(dòng)力,還有很多工作要做 Jun 28, 2025 am 11:15 AM

總體而言,我認(rèn)為該活動(dòng)對(duì)于展示AMD如何向客戶和開(kāi)發(fā)人員移動(dòng)球非常重要。在SU下,AMD的M.O.要制定明確,雄心勃勃的計(jì)劃并對(duì)他們執(zhí)行。她的“說(shuō)/do”比率很高。公司做

未來(lái)預(yù)測(cè)從AI到AGI的道路上的大規(guī)模情報(bào)爆炸 未來(lái)預(yù)測(cè)從AI到AGI的道路上的大規(guī)模情報(bào)爆炸 Jul 02, 2025 am 11:19 AM

讓我們來(lái)談?wù)劇? 對(duì)創(chuàng)新AI突破的分析是我正在進(jìn)行的AI中正在進(jìn)行的福布斯列覆蓋的一部分,包括識(shí)別和解釋各種有影響力的AI復(fù)雜性(請(qǐng)參閱此處的鏈接)。對(duì)于那些讀者

See all articles